游戏漂流

竞技游戏卡顿揭秘:服务器优化攻略

2025-08-13 15:03:16
0

为什么竞技游戏总卡顿?玩家最关心的服务器优化指南

你肯定也经历过这样的场景:在《巅峰对决》的排位赛里,明明已经预判到对手的位移轨迹,却在技能出手的瞬间画面凝固——等屏幕恢复时,自己的角色已经躺在复活点。作为参加过三届全球大师赛的老玩家,我背包里攒着127张「网络波动补偿券」,这可比我的传说皮肤数量都多。

竞技游戏卡顿揭秘:服务器优化攻略

竞技场变成PPT?先看懂延迟背后的秘密

当我们在训练场测试出3.2秒的完美连招,实战中却总是打不出伤害时,问题往往藏在你看不见的服务器机房里。根据《全球电竞网络白皮书》的数据,65%的竞技游戏投诉都指向同一个元凶:服务器响应时间波动

你的操作要绕地球几圈

想象你在杭州使用电信网络,而游戏服务器架设在广州。你的每个按键指令都要完成这样的旅程:

  • 家用路由器 → 本地基站(15ms)
  • 省级骨干网 → 华南大区节点(38ms)
  • 经过3台负载均衡器(22ms)
  • 最终抵达游戏服务器(17ms)

这还不包括周末晚高峰时的「网络塞车」,就像国庆节的高速公路服务区,每个中转节点都可能突然增加20ms延迟。

地区工作日晚间延迟周末晚间延迟
华北68ms113ms
华南55ms89ms
西南122ms197ms

真正影响手感的四大隐形杀手

在《多人在线游戏开发指南》里提到,帧同步机制对网络抖动极其敏感。当你遇到以下情况时,说明服务器正在超负荷运转:

1. 技能特效集体哑火

上周四的帮会战,我们团队8个AOE技能同时砸向BOSS,结果全员进入2秒的动作冻结期。这种突发性卡顿通常是服务器遭遇瞬时计算峰值,就像春节抢红包时的支付系统。

2. 位移变成瞬移术

我的刺客角色有段120码的突进技能,正常应该看到残影动画。但在服务器过载时,角色会直接闪现到终点,丢失了中途的碰撞判定——这导致我至少有3次撞墙失误。

3. 语音与画面脱节

队友的「集火治疗」喊出来时,我的血条已经见底2秒。语音服务器和游戏服务器的时钟不同步问题,在跨服匹配时尤为明显。

给开发者的实战优化方案

参考《游戏服务器架构设计》,我们建议从四个维度进行升级:

动态流量分配系统

在华东大区部署更多边缘计算节点,像滴滴调配网约车那样实时分配算力。当检测到帮会战开启时,自动调拨20%的备用服务器加入战场地图计算。

指令预判补偿机制

采用类似格斗游戏的回滚式网络代码,在本地预存0.5秒的操作缓存。当网络恢复时,快速重放这段时间的按键记录,避免出现「明明按了闪现却暴毙」的挫败感。

分区分服智能匹配

  • 同城玩家优先组队
  • 跨服战采用镜像服务器
  • 深夜时段合并低活跃区服

每个玩家都能做的三件事

等待官方优化的我在Discord社区收集到这些实用技巧:

  1. 用Win+M快捷键隐藏其他程序,减少系统资源占用
  2. 在路由器设置里开启游戏加速QoS
  3. 避开晚8-10点的流量洪峰期打天梯

记得上次全球赛期间,官方临时启用了亚马逊云的弹器,那周的排位赛流畅得能看见技能弹道轨迹。希望下次版本更新时,我们能在公告里看到那句期待已久的:「已部署新一代分布式服务器集群」。

标签:

上一篇:魔兽争霸强攻略:掌握资源管理和地图控制

下一篇:对于《热血江湖》的新玩家新区开放的具体时间是什么时候

相关阅读